As panic starts to spread about Ebola, there are some US hospitals taking precautionary measures to combat this new threat - by using an Ebola-killing robot. The robot - made by Xenex Disinfection Services - is being used in 250 hospitals, including the Dallas hospital where the first US Ebola victim died.
